Synonyms Calcium dichloride
Product Information
CAS number 10035-04-8
EC index number 017-013-00-2
EC number 233-140-8
Grade ACS,Reag. Ph Eur
Hill Formula CaCl₂ * 2 H₂O
Molar Mass 147.01 g/mol
HS Code 2827 20 00
Quality Level MQ300
Physicochemical Information
Density 1.85 g/cm3 (20 °C)
Melting Point 176 °C
pH value 4.5 - 8.5 (50 g/l, H₂O, 20 °C)
Vapor pressure 0.01 hPa (20 °C)
Solubility 1280 g/l

Safety Information according to GHS
Hazard Pictogram(s) Hazard Pictogram(s)
Hazard Statement(s) H319: Causes serious eye irritation.
Precautionary Statement(s) P264: Wash skin thoroughly after handling.
P280: Wear eye protection/ face protection.
P305 + P351 + P338: IF IN EYES: Rinse cautiously with water for several minutes. Remove contact lenses, if present and easy to do. Continue rinsing.
P337 + P313: If eye irritation persists: Get medical advice/ attention.
Signal Word Warning
RTECS EV9810000
Storage class 10 - 13 Other liquids and solids
WGK WGK 1 slightly hazardous to water
Disposal 14
Inorganic salts: Container I. Neutral solutions of the these salts: Container D. Before placing in Container D, check the pH with pH-Universal indicator strips (Item No. 109535).
